How is possible to give a resume evaluation in 30 seconds? And why is that important? It is possible because our resume experts are just like other Human Resources professionals and employment recruiters. We see so many resumes that we know what to look for; we know what is going to impress an employer, and we see immediately whether the resume in question meets the standards or not. Why is that important? Because that 30 seconds or less is how long you have to impress a potential employer or recruiter. If your audience does not see your qualifications within that very short timeframe, the qualifications might as well not exist.
